Basic Structure Of The Skin. The deepest layer of the epidermis is the germinating layer. Histologically skin has two main layers-the epidermis and the dermis-with a subcutaneous fascia called the hypodermis which lies deep in the dermis. The skin has many important functions. The thickness of the skin differs over all parts of the body and between men and women and the young and the old.
